Analysis

Saint Kitts and Nevis recorded 8,818 LCU for pineapples — producer price in 2024. That is the lowest value across all 7 years on record.

That represents a change of down 20.0% over ten years.

Over the whole period, pineapples — producer price in Saint Kitts and Nevis peaked at 16,830 LCU in 2018 and was at its lowest, 8,818 LCU, in 2023.

This sub-domain contains data on agriculture producer prices and the producer price index. Agriculture producer prices are prices received by farmers for primary crops, live animals and livestock primary products as collected at the point of initial sale (prices paid at the farm gate). Annual data are provided from 1991 (while mothly data start in January 2010) for 180 countries and 212 products. The producer price index is the index of agricultural producer prices that measures the average annual change over time in the selling prices received by farmers (prices at the farm gate or at the first point of sale). The three categories of producer price index available in FAOSTAT comprise: single-item price index, commodity group index and the agriculture producer price index.
